Fresh Del Monte Produce Inc. Reports First Quarter Earnings for Fiscal 2024

Fresh Del Monte Produce Inc. (NYSE: FDP), ("Fresh Del Monte" or the "Company") today reported financial results for the first quarter ended March 29, 2024.

“We are pleased with the ongoing momentum in our higher-margin fresh and value-added segment. During the first quarter of 2024, this prioritized area of our business delivered 5% revenue growth driven by our strategic initiatives around distribution, pricing, and premiumization. While service level issues and competitive market pressures in North America and Europe reduced our banana revenue, we continued to generate very strong cash flow, which fuels our growth strategy tied to innovation around fresh-cut and pineapples,” said Mohammad Abu-Ghazaleh, Fresh Del Monte’s Chairman and CEO. “We further enhanced our pineapple program with the release of two new products this quarter. Furthermore, our leadership team remains focused on operational excellence, cost discipline, and strategic capital allocation to further improve profitability across all areas of our business. With our diverse product portfolio, strong brand recognition, and unwavering commitment to innovation, we believe we are well-positioned to generate sustainable value for our shareholders.”

Financial highlights for the first quarter 2024:

Net sales for the first quarter of 2024 were $1,107.9 million compared with $1,128.5 million in the prior-year period. The decrease in net sales was a result of lower banana net sales, driven by lower volume and pricing, and lower net sales in the other products and services segment. These were partially offset by an increase in net sales in the fresh and value-added products segment, driven by higher overall sales volume and pricing in the segment.

Gross profit for the first quarter of 2024 was $82.3 million compared with $97.0 million in the prior-year period. Gross profit was impacted by lower overall net sales, higher production and procurement costs, and the negative impact of fluctuations in exchange rates partially offset by lower ocean freight and distribution costs. Gross profit in the first quarter of 2024 includes a $1.0 million net credit related to insurance recoveries associated with damages tied to the flooding of a seasonal production facility in Greece during the third quarter of 2023, partially offset by severance charges from the outsourcing of certain functions within our fresh and value-added operations. Excluding the net impact from the other product-related credits related to the insurance recoveries and severance payout, Adjusted gross profit(1) for the first quarter of 2024 was $81.3 million compared with $98.8 million in the prior-year period. The prior-year period excludes $1.8 million of other product-related charges primarily related to the sale of two distribution centers in the Middle East.

Operating income for the first quarter of 2024 was $44.1 million compared with $74.5 million in the prior-year period primarily due to lower gross profit in the current quarter and higher gain on sale of assets in the prior-year period. Adjusted operating income(1) was $30.6 million compared with $51.2 million in the prior-year period. Adjusted operating income for the first quarter of 2024 excludes $14.8 million gain on asset sale primarily related to the sale of two idle facilities in South America, $2.3 million of asset impairment and other charges related to legal settlements, net of insurance and $1.0 million of other product related credits. In the prior-year period, Adjusted operating income excluded the gain on sale of $27.5 million related to the sale of two distribution centers in the Middle East and an idle facility in North America, $2.4 million of asset impairment and other charges primarily related to expenses incurred in connection with a cybersecurity incident, and $1.8 million of other product-related charges.

FDP net income(2) for the first quarter of 2024 was $26.1 million compared with $39.0 million in the prior-year period and Adjusted FDP net income(1) was $15.8 million compared with $26.6 million in the prior-year period. Adjusted FDP net income for the first quarter of 2024 excludes the abovementioned adjustments and the associated $3.2 million tax effect. In the prior-year period, Adjusted FDP net income excludes the abovementioned adjustments, $7.6 million of minority interest expense associated with the gain on sale, and the associated $3.3 million tax effect.

First Quarter 2024 Business Segment Performance

Fresh and Value-Added Products

Net sales for the first quarter of 2024 were $676.8 million compared with $643.4 million in the prior-year period, primarily due to higher sales volume of pineapples, melons, and prepared food products and higher per unit selling prices of avocados. These were partially offset by lower net sales of fresh-cut fruit due to lower sales volumes.

Gross profit for the first quarter of 2024 was $55.9 million compared with $47.1 million in the prior-year period. The increase in gross profit was driven by overall higher net sales partially offset by higher production and procurement costs of pineapple and avocados, including the negative impact of fluctuations in exchange rates primarily versus a stronger Costa Rican colon and Mexican peso. Gross profit for the first quarter of 2024 and in the prior-year period included the abovementioned $1.0 million and $1.8 million of other product-related credits and charges, respectively. Gross margin increased to 8.3% compared with 7.3% in the prior-year period.

Banana

Net sales for the first quarter of 2024 were $379.5 million compared with $425.1 million in the prior-year period, primarily driven by 5% lower volume due partially to service level issues in the first two months of the year and lower selling prices due to competitive market pressures in North America and Europe.

Gross profit for the first quarter of 2024 was $21.8 million compared with $43.2 million in the prior-year period. The decrease in gross profit was driven by lower net sales, higher per unit production and procurement costs and the negative impact of exchange rate fluctuation due to a stronger Costa Rican colon, partially offset by lower distribution and ocean freight cost. Gross margin decreased to 5.7% compared with 10.2% in the prior-year period.

Other Products and Services

Net sales for the first quarter of 2024 were $51.6 million compared with $60.0 million in the prior-year period mainly due to lower net sales of third-party ocean freight services as a result of lower rates driven by a competitive market environment and the sale of our plastics subsidiary in South America in 2023.

Gross profit for the first quarter of 2024 was $4.6 million compared with $6.7 million in the prior-year period as a result of lower net sales. Gross margin decreased to 8.9% compared with 11.2% in the prior-year period.

Cash Flows

Net cash provided by operating activities for the first three months of 2024 was $18.7 million compared with $15.5 million in the prior-year period. The increase was primarily attributable to working capital fluctuations, mainly driven by higher levels of account payables and accrued expenses and lower inventory levels due to optimization efforts around working capital.

Long Term Debt

Long-term debt decreased to $400.0 million at the end of the first quarter of 2024 from $472.7 million at the end of the first quarter of 2023, a decrease of approximately 15%.

Quarterly Cash Dividend

On April 30, 2024, the Company's Board of Directors declared a quarterly cash dividend of $0.25 per share, payable on June 7, 2024 to shareholders of record on May 16, 2024.

Non-GAAP Measures

The Company's results are determined in accordance with U.S. generally accepted accounting principles (GAAP). Certain information presented in this press release reflects adjustments to GAAP measures that are referred to in this press release as “non-GAAP measures.” Management believes these non-GAAP measures provide a more comparable analysis of the underlying operating performance of the business.

These non-GAAP measures include the following: Adjusted gross profit, Adjusted gross margin, Adjusted operating income, Adjusted FDP net income, Adjusted diluted EPS, EBITDA, Adjusted EBITDA, EBITDA margin, and Adjusted EBITDA margin. Adjusted gross profit, Adjusted gross margin, Adjusted operating income, Adjusted FDP net income and Adjusted diluted EPS each reflect adjustments relating to asset impairment and other charges, net, gain on disposal of property, plant and equipment, net, and other product-related (credits) charges. EBITDA is defined as net income attributable to Fresh Del Monte Produce Inc. excluding interest expense, net, provision for income taxes, depreciation and amortization, and share-based compensation expense. Adjusted EBITDA represents EBITDA with additional adjustments for asset impairment and other charges, net, gain on disposal of property, plant and equipment, net and subsidiary, and other product-related charges. EBITDA margin represents EBITDA as a percentage of net sales, and Adjusted EBITDA margin represents Adjusted EBITDA as a percentage of net sales.

These non-GAAP measures provide the Company with an understanding of the results from the primary operations of its business. The Company uses these metrics because management believes they provide more comparable measures to evaluate period-over-period operating performance since they exclude special items that are not indicative of the Company's core business or operations. These measures may be useful to an investor in evaluating the underlying operating performance of the Company's business because these measures:

  1. Are used by investors to measure a company's comparable operating performance;
  2. Are financial measurements that are used by lenders and other parties to evaluate creditworthiness; and
  3. Are used by the Company's management for various purposes, including as measures of performance of its operating entities, as a basis of strategic planning and forecasting, and in certain cases as a basis for incentive compensation.

Because all companies do not use identical calculations, the Company's presentation of these non-GAAP financial measures may not be comparable to similarly titled measures used by other companies. Reconciliations of non-GAAP financial measures to the most directly comparable GAAP financial measures are provided in the financial tables that accompany this release.

About Fresh Del Monte Produce Inc.

Fresh Del Monte Produce Inc. is one of the world’s leading vertically integrated producers, marketers, and distributors of high-quality fresh and fresh-cut fruit and vegetables, as well as a leading producer and distributor of prepared food in Europe, Africa, and the Middle East. Fresh Del Monte Produce Inc. markets its products worldwide under the DEL MONTE® brand (under license from Del Monte Foods, Inc.), a symbol of product innovation, quality, freshness, and reliability for over 135 years. The company also markets its products under the MANN™ brand and other related trademarks. Fresh Del Monte Produce Inc. is not affiliated with certain other Del Monte companies around the world, including Del Monte Foods, Inc., the U.S. subsidiary of Del Monte Pacific Limited, Del Monte Canada, or Del Monte Asia Pte. Ltd. Fresh Del Monte Produce Inc. is the first global marketer of fruits and vegetables to commit to the “Science Based Targets” initiative. In 2022, 2023, and 2024 Fresh Del Monte Produce was ranked as one of "American's Most Trusted Companies" by Newsweek based on an independent survey rating companies on three different touchpoints, including customer trust, investor trust, and employee trust. The company was also named a Humankind 100 Company for two consecutive years by Humankind Investments, which recognizes companies that substantially impact areas such as access to food and clean water, healthcare, and digital services. Fresh Del Monte Produce Inc. is traded on the NYSE under the symbol FDP.
